Section 22-56-6 - Abuse, exploitation, neglect - Penalties; reporting to agencies.

Any provider who abuses, exploits, or neglects a consumer in his or her care shall be subject to the civil and criminal remedies and penalties prescribed in Alabama law. All instances of abuse, exploitation, or neglect, as defined by Alabama law, shall be reported to appropriate licensing or investigative agencies, in a manner consistent with Alabama law.

(Acts 1995, No. 95-744, p. 1690, §6.)
